I've been running a 2.35 single ply high roller for ages up front with either a 2.1 crossmark (summer) or a 2.1 advantage (everywhen else) at the back. Been thinking I'd like to try something lighter and a bit faster rolling for a change but it's unlikely to get changed in the winter so don't want a pure summer tread. Any opinions on -

2.25 Advantage (the 2.1 at the back works well)

2.25 Ardent (looks fast)

2.35 Ignitor (not sure on this, no side lugs and I like the bite of the high roller in bends))

And how they size up compared a 2.35 high roller?

If you have an advantage on the rear I would stick one on the front, I have 2.1 front and rear and like it a lot. Would not go bigger than 2.1, advantages are much bigger than HR's or minions at same size.
